It is with great sadness the family announces the passing of Margaret Laura (Lackie) Parfitt which occurred at Shannex, Tucker Hall on Sunday, November 27th, 2016.  Born 1935, in Smithtown, NB, she was the daughter of the late Joseph and Edith (Baskin) Lackie.  Margaret worked for Keystone Printing for many years.  She was an active member of Edith Avenue Baptist Church and she loved her Lord Jesus. In her earlier years, Margaret was a Sunday School Teacher and she loved to sing in the church choir.  She enjoyed doing crossword puzzles and reading.  Margaret was a loving wife, mother and grandmother.  Most of all, she cherished every moment spent with her family. 

Margaret is survived by her son Douglas (Charlene) of Saint John; daughters Judith Ann McAdam (Kim) of Saint John, Lori Buckley (Kevin) of Saint John; Wendy Johnston (Brian) of Saint John; grandchildren Matthew, Laura, Luke, Kelly, Crystal, Celina, Robert, Shane; great grandchildren Jaden, Jenna, Anthony, Ava and Alyssa; daughter-in-law Tina Parfitt; as well as several nieces, nephews and friends.  Besides her parents, Margaret was predeceased by her husband Cyril Parfitt, son John Parfitt, brothers Herbert, Harvey, Donald Lackie and sisters Elizabeth McGrath and Pauline Todd.
